Director of Business Development - DoD/Navy (4271)
SMXAbout the role
SMX is seeking a Director of Business Development, with experience successfully leading and growing high-visibility, mission-focused, large-dollar value enterprise technology transformation programs focused for Navy customers – specifically NAVAIR, NAVSEA (including Navy Surface Warfare Centers), and NAVWAR. This position will partner together with our program leadership supporting Navy customers today.
The candidate will have overall responsibility for Navy business development strategy, planning, and execution in strategic accounts. Successful candidates will demonstrate the experience to manage the full scope of business development practices including market alignment, opportunity pipeline development and sustainment, customer development and management, and support proposal development activities. The ideal candidate must be able to leverage a deep mission understanding of customers’ needs and objectives focused in the areas of Cloud, Cyber, Development, Digital Modernization, Data, and Systems Engineering & Integration.
We are looking for a builder with a deep track record of success creating and growing Navy focused solutions businesses that can leverage SMX’s national position as a leader in cloud and digital transformation solutions. This role is a unique opportunity to build, manage, and grow a focused business providing world class innovation.
This position will be hybrid with a preference for candidates who live close to these customer locations.
Essential Duties & Responsibilities
Responsibilities are primarily focused on being an individual contributor, but it is important to be able to work in a team setting and leveraging the skills of other team members throughout the organization. You will be a conduit and work closely with the business units and growth teams. Willingness to support company initiatives. You will perform market analysis, strategic business planning, capture strategy/solution development, customer engagement and support proposal responses. This position will include oversight of customer contact and positioning; management of an opportunity pipeline, forecasting, and capture management; teaming interactions; and coordination with other internal business development, program management, solution architecture, and growth resources available across the company in the development of winning proposals.
